The inventory of Items A and B should be valued at the lower of cost and the net realizable value.
The cost is the invoice price at time of purchase ,while the net realizable value is the selling price less to sell
Products Cost Selling price cost to sell NRV unit value
A $18 $22 $6 $16 $16
B $48 $54 $4 $50 $48
Item A is valued at $16 each i.e $16*160=$2,560
Item B is valued at $48 each i.e $48*110=$5,280
total value of inventory =$7,840
The ending inventory valued at the lower of cost or net realizable value is worth $7,840
The monthly payments, given the selling price, the down payment, and the rate is, D. $540.17
<h3>How to find the monthly payment?</h3>
First, find the loan amount:
= Selling price - down payment
= 104, 000 - 24, 000
= $80, 000
The monthly payment is an annuity because it is constant. To find this annuity, find the monthly periodic rate and the number of monthly periods:
Monthly rate :
= 6.5% / 12
= 6.5%/12
The number of periods is:
= 25 x 12
= 300 months
Then put this into an annuity calculator to find the monthly payment to be:
= Loan amount / Annuity factor
= 80, 000 / 148.1
= $540.17
